If you’re reading this, then you are probably EPIC. Why are we flattering you so? Because EPIC stands for Ethical, Progressive, Intelligent Consumer. Surely you consider yourself to be all of those things.
EPIC is the newest North American business-to-consumer sustainable living expo, launching its inaugural event in Vancouver in March. Like a new-fangled LOHAS for tech-savvy design-fiending urbanites, EPIC has identified a market segment and they are working to solidify the connections between the producers and the buyers.
“Today’s ethical consumers know they have the power to create change. Businesses in the know are following suit, creating forward thinking products and services that appeal to this growing audience…This inspirational exhibition is for people who want to make smarter decisions but don’t want to sacrifice on design, quality or price. It’s an event for consumers to find new products and companies they can believe in.”
Epic will feature not only an expo, but also a full program of speakers and a fashion show. I will be speaking alongside Inhabitat editor, Emily Pilloton on Saturday night, March 17. And, as a media partner, Inhabitat will be covering the event live, as well as doing some pre-show features. So stay tuned…
